 Description   

Torches placed on the side of a piston will activate the piston, but according to the wiki, torches should not power the blocks they are on.

Comment by Zeb [ 08/Aug/16 ]

Confirmed for 0.15.4. (Tested on Windows 10.)

The behavior is different now, however. Previously the torches would simply power the piston. Now they blink rapidly, powering the piston, and then burn out, unpowering the piston. (As if they were in a torch-burnout-clock-circuit.)
